What a Perfume Bottle Really Is 

Most beginners think perfume bottles are decorative glass containers. That’s incomplete.

A proper Perfume Bottle is a system with four connected parts:

  • Glass bottle body

  • Pump / atomizer system

  • Crimp or screw neck structure

  • Cap and sealing interface

Each part must work together. If one part fails, the whole product fails.

For example:

  • A good fragrance inside a weak spray system feels cheap

  • A luxury cap on uneven glass creates alignment issues

  • Poor sealing causes leakage during shipping

That’s why experienced brands don’t just look for a supplier. They look for a glass perfume bottle manufacturer who understands the full system, not just the glass molding.

Glass Perfume Bottles: Why the Industry Still Depends on Them

Even with new materials entering packaging, glass still dominates.

A glass perfume bottle manufacturer usually prefers glass for three simple reasons:

1. Chemical stability

Fragrance oils are sensitive. Glass does not react with them.

2. Visual clarity

Glass reflects light in a way plastic cannot replicate.

3. Luxury perception

Weight and texture influence customer trust.

In fact, most luxury fragrance brands still reject plastic bottles for core product lines because they reduce perceived value.

Glass also allows advanced finishing such as:

  • Frosted coating

  • Gradient color spraying

  • Electroplating effects

  • Silk printing and hot stamping

These processes are difficult to replicate on other materials.

How Perfume Bottle Manufacturing Actually Works

A perfume bottle factory does not simply “produce bottles.” It runs multiple controlled stages.

Step 1: Mold design and prototyping

If the bottle is custom, engineers create a mold first. This determines shape accuracy.

Small errors here will affect everything later.

Step 2: Glass forming

Molten glass is shaped under high temperature into bottle form.

This step affects:

  • Wall thickness consistency

  • Surface smoothness

  • Structural strength

Step 3: Annealing process

Bottles are cooled gradually to remove internal stress. Without this step, bottles crack easily.

Step 4: Surface decoration

Factories apply finishing:

  • Coating

  • Printing

  • Electroplating

  • Color spraying

Step 5: Assembly

Spray pumps, caps, and collars are installed and tested.

Step 6: Quality inspection

Good factories test:

  • Leakage

  • Spray consistency

  • Glass defects

  • Cap alignment

A serious perfume bottle manufacturer will reject unstable batches instead of shipping them.

Real Problems Buyers Face When Sourcing Perfume Bottles

Most issues are not obvious at the beginning.

1. MOQ pressure

Custom molds often require high minimum order quantities. Many new brands underestimate this.

2. Hidden quality differences

Two bottles can look identical but perform differently in spray consistency or sealing.

3. Decoration inconsistency

Color coating and printing may vary between batches if production control is weak.

4. Packaging damage during shipping

Glass bottles require strong export packaging. Weak suppliers cut corners here.

5. Communication gaps

Some suppliers focus only on production, not design feasibility, which leads to wasted mold investment.

This is why choosing a reliable perfume bottle supplier matters more than chasing the lowest price.

How to Evaluate a Good Perfume Bottle Manufacturer

You don’t need hundreds of criteria. Focus on these core checks:

1. Production control

Ask if they control glass forming and decoration in-house.

Factories without integration often outsource key steps, which increases inconsistency.

2. Mold capability

A strong perfume bottle factory should be able to:

  • Design custom molds

  • Adjust bottle proportions

  • Fix structural problems early

3. Spray system testing

A weak atomizer ruins user experience faster than design issues.

Check:

  • Spray pressure

  • Mist uniformity

  • Leakage resistance

4. Export experience

If you are importing, the supplier must understand:

  • Drop testing standards

  • Carton reinforcement

  • Customs documentation

5. Communication clarity

A reliable perfume bottle supplier answers technical questions directly, not vaguely.

Common Mistakes in Perfume Bottle Sourcing

These mistakes happen often, especially with new importers:

Mistake 1: Choosing based only on price

Low cost usually hides weaker spray systems or unstable glass quality.

Mistake 2: Ignoring cap compatibility

A beautiful bottle is useless if the cap leaks or doesn’t align properly.

Mistake 3: Overdesigning

Too many visual elements increase production risk without improving sales.

Mistake 4: Skipping sample testing

Some buyers approve production without real spray testing. This is risky.

Mistake 5: Not checking factory stability

A glass perfume bottle manufacturer must show consistent batch production, not just samples.

FAQ

1. What makes a perfume bottle high quality?

A high-quality perfume bottle has consistent glass thickness, stable spray performance, secure sealing, and clean surface finishing without defects.

2. What is the difference between a perfume bottle manufacturer and supplier?

A manufacturer produces the bottles directly, while a supplier may trade or source from multiple factories.

3. Can perfume bottles be fully customized?

Yes. A professional perfume bottle factory can customize shape, color, cap design, and surface decoration through OEM development.

4. Why do luxury brands prefer glass perfume bottles?

Glass maintains fragrance stability and provides a heavier, premium feel that supports luxury brand positioning.

5. What is the typical MOQ for perfume bottles?

It depends on customization level. Stock bottles have low MOQ, while custom molds usually require higher volume commitments.
